My neighbors dogs keep coming to my house and have killed three young turkeys and two kittens in the last few days. The neighbor refuses to tie or pen their dogs. Ggranted my critters have not been penned either however, I have personally seen the dogs come into my yard and snatch my birds. I am building pens as quickly as financially possible but today the dogs have been here no less than five times and even grabbed my daughters maltese puppy by the throat (he is ok). I am not able to do anything directly to the dogs or the neighbor. Is there anything I can do to deter these creatures until I can get pens built?
 
There is no animal control here. Sheriff says shoot them but this individual is my landlord. I cannot risk losing my house. I'm looking for a temporary deterrant

Actually you know when we were kids the neighbours dog was always in our yard and the owner who was a solicitor thought he was above the law and wouldn't pen it.

My parents put up an electric fence but he just ignored it. They were telling my uncle who is a farmer and he said he would fix it. He brought round his home made bull fence which put out a hell of a shock it you touched it. The dog only tried one more time. It touched the wire, let out a hell of a yelp and never came back. Not even after the bull fence went back home and it was just regular electric fence again.
